ductal

/ˈdʌktəl/
adjective
  1. Relating to a duct or ducts, especially in the body.
    • The doctor explained the ductal system of the pancreas.
    • Ductal cells line the inside of the milk ducts in the breast.
    • Ductal carcinoma is a type of cancer that starts in the milk ducts.
